Activating visitor photo retention

2025-09-02Last updated

As a Site owner you can activate visitor photo retention to save photos of visitors taken during check-in to the Genetec ClearID™ web portal. You can access saved visitor photos for incident management and auditing purposes.

Before you begin

Configure the Self-Service Kiosk iPad and enable visitor photos during check-in.

What you should know

  • You must be a Site owner to turn on visitor photo retention.
  • Visitor photo during check-in must be turned on to store visitor photos in ClearID.

Procedure

  1. In the ClearID web portal, click Organization > Site > Visitor management > Kiosks .
  2. In the Kiosk options section, turn on the Store photos in ClearID option.
    The Kiosk options section of the Kiosks page with the Store photos in ClearID option turned on.
    Note:
    Visitor photo during check-in is turned on by default.
  3. Click Save.
    Visitor photos are stored in ClearID.
    Note:
    The default retention period is 1 year, and the maximum is 3 years. The retention period is configurable by site to comply with the different data laws that might apply in your region. For more information, see Enabling visitor management for sites.
  4. (Optional) View saved visitor photos.
    1. In the ClearID web portal, click Reports > Visitors .
    2. Filter the report as needed.
    3. View the saved photos in the Pictures column, or select a visit event to view the visit details.
